Design Thinking courses can help you learn user-centered design, prototyping, brainstorming techniques, and iterative testing. You can build skills in empathy mapping, defining user personas, and conducting usability tests. Many courses introduce tools like Adobe XD, Figma, and Miro, which facilitate collaboration and visualization throughout the design process. Additionally, you'll explore methods for gathering feedback and refining solutions, ensuring that your designs are not only innovative but also aligned with user needs.

Skills you'll gain: Kubernetes, Docker (Software), Containerization, DevOps, Application Deployment, Scalability, Load Balancing, YAML, Capacity Management, Disaster Recovery, System Monitoring, Maintainability, Command-Line Interface
Intermediate · Guided Project · Less Than 2 Hours

Skills you'll gain: 3D Modeling, 3D Assets, Computer Graphics, Virtual Environment, Visualization (Computer Graphics), Architectural Design, Performance Tuning, Building Design, Frontend Performance, Structural Engineering, Image Quality, Aesthetics
Intermediate · Specialization · 3 - 6 Months

Skills you'll gain: Canva (Software), Graphic and Visual Design, Graphic and Visual Design Software, Graphic Design, Virtual Environment, Design Software, Teaching, Collaboration, Teamwork, Content Creation, User Accounts
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Unity Engine, Animation and Game Design, Animations, Video Game Development, Game Design, Computer Graphics
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: UI Components, HTML and CSS, Extensible Markup Language (XML), Cascading Style Sheets (CSS), Verification And Validation, Interactive Design, User Interface (UI), Web Design and Development, Web Content Accessibility Guidelines, Web Development, Web Design, Interaction Design, Data Validation, Debugging, Development Testing, Maintainability
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Dimensionality Reduction, Unsupervised Learning, Deep Learning, Model Evaluation, Machine Learning Algorithms, Applied Machine Learning, Random Forest Algorithm, Feature Engineering, Artificial Neural Networks, Supervised Learning, Statistical Machine Learning, Anomaly Detection, Classification Algorithms, Performance Tuning
Intermediate · Course · 1 - 3 Months

Google Cloud
Skills you'll gain: Tensorflow, Keras (Neural Network Library), Recurrent Neural Networks (RNNs), Generative Model Architectures, Deep Learning, Machine Learning Methods
Advanced · Course · 1 - 4 Weeks

Skills you'll gain: Video Game Development, Unreal Engine, Game Design, User Interface (UI), Prototyping, Visualization (Computer Graphics), Artificial Intelligence, User Interface (UI) Design, Animations, Debugging
Mixed · Course · 1 - 3 Months

LearnKartS
Skills you'll gain: ChatGPT, Podcasting, AI Product Strategy, Content Creation, Course Development, AI Enablement, Entrepreneurship, Product Automation, Digital Assets, Artificial Intelligence, WordPress, Marketing Strategies, E-Commerce, Web Development, Digital Transformation, Email Marketing, Search Engine Optimization, Digital Marketing, Writing, Business Acumen
Beginner · Course · 1 - 4 Weeks

Universidad de los Andes
Skills you'll gain: Virtual Environment, 3D Assets, Augmented and Virtual Reality (AR/VR), Animation and Game Design, Interaction Design, Cross Platform Development, User Experience Design, Emerging Technologies
Beginner · Course · 1 - 3 Months

Skills you'll gain: PySpark, Data Pipelines, Apache Spark, Dashboard, Data Processing, Real Time Data, Data Visualization, Natural Language Processing, Distributed Computing, Data Transformation, Deep Learning, Performance Tuning
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Event-Driven Programming, Integrated Development Environments, Game Design, Maintainability, User Interface (UI), Program Development, Python Programming, Application Development
Beginner · Course · 1 - 4 Weeks